Parking
Pine Grove Beach has a public parking lot that is free for visitors to use. However, it can get crowded during peak season, so arriving early is recommended. There are also nearby street parking options available for those who do not want to use the public parking lot.

Attractions
In addition to the beautiful beach, Pine Grove has other attractions nearby, including the El Yunque National Forest, the Carolina Botanical Garden, and the Centro de Bellas Artes Luis A. Ferré. Hiking trails and nature walks are also available in the area.
Restaurants
There are several restaurants near Pine Grove Beach that serve a variety of cuisines such as Puerto Rican, Italian, and American. Some of the restaurants include Metropol, Kintaro, and Alambique Beachfront Restaurant.
Hotels
There are several hotels in the area that cater to different budgets and preferences. Some of the nearby hotels include the San Juan Water and Beach Club Hotel, the Embassy Suites by Hilton San Juan Hotel and Casino, and the Hampton Inn and Suites San Juan.
